Company Profile: Animation International India Pvt. Ltd.
Background
Animation International India Pvt. Ltd. is a prominent entity in the content licensing and syndication industry across Asia. Established in 1960, the company has been at the forefront of the licensing and merchandising business, representing a diverse portfolio of brands. Notably, it has represented the Doraemon franchise for over four decades, alongside other significant properties such as Shinchan, Pokémon, One Piece, Charlie Chaplin, and Albert Einstein. The company's mission is to deliver high-quality, uniquely creative, and entertaining consumer products and services, aiming to bring the magic of its characters to audiences across the region and beyond.

Financials and Funding
As a privately held company, Animation International India Pvt. Ltd. has not publicly disclosed detailed financial information or funding history. The company operates with an authorized capital of ₹7.50 crore and a paid-up capital of ₹6.72 crore. Specific details regarding revenue, profit margins, and funding rounds are not publicly available.

Competitor Analysis
Key competitors in the Indian animation and content licensing sector include:
- Toonz Animation India: Established in 1999, Toonz produces over 10,000 minutes of animation content annually and has created internationally acclaimed shows like "The Adventures of Tenali Raman" and Netflix’s "Mighty Little Bheem."
- Green Gold Animation: Known for creating the iconic character Chhota Bheem, Green Gold specializes in high-quality 2D animation aimed at children and family audiences.
- Red Chillies Entertainment: An Indian multinational entertainment conglomerate established by Shah Rukh Khan and Gauri Khan in 2002, involved in film production, distribution, and visual effects.
